WEST SUSSEX - 5 DAYS ON SITE - PERMANENT - EUROPEAN ACCOUNTING LEAD FOR A US-LISTED GROUP


£75,000-£85,000 + 15% on-target bonus


Are you a technical accountant who reaches for the policy before the process, and enjoys owning the numbers for a whole region? Do you thrive in a large, US-listed environment where the standard is high, the deadlines don't move, and a team of five looks to you for the answer?


We Do Group are hiring a Financial Accounting Manager for the European arm of a large, US-listed manufacturing group. The role has month end ownership for Europe, alongside separate finance leads for UK & Ireland and Germany - stats & tax.


Everything is reported in US GAAP first and converted into local GAAP afterwards, so you're setting the position, not translating someone else's. You'll lead a team of four to five through the monthly close, the balance sheet and the internal audit cycle.


Something has changed in how the team works. The emphasis has moved firmly onto policy, GAAP and the rules and regulations behind the numbers. That means starting from what the standard requires, then building the process around it. Not running the same steps because that's how they were run last month. When policy changes, they want you to stop and ask what should change, and be able to defend the answer.


Worth knowing: the group has spent two years slimming down and is now sitting on cash with clear intent to acquire. Nobody can say where or when, but a team of five could become ten to fifteen. They want someone who can grow into that, not only cover today's team.

THE ROLE


  • Own US GAAP reporting for all European entities, delivered to the corporate timetable
  • Lead the monthly close end-to-end, from the close checklist through payroll and journals to sign-off
  • Review and approve journals across the team, and own balance sheet reconciliations and quarterly flux analysis
  • Lead, coach and develop a team of four to five, including performance and career development
  • Act as the primary interface for internal audit, owning the resolution of queries and compliance with global policy
  • Partner with the business on accruals, upcoming spend and commitments so the actuals genuinely reflect what's happening
  • Manage the relationship with the Asia-based shared service centre, pushing for efficiency and quality from transactional processing
  • Oversee cash forecasting, currency holdings, supplier payment approval and the payroll payment process
  • Keep customer, vendor and GRIR accounts clean and current, and hold the line on expense policy
  • Enforce corporate and local controls, including SOX compliance and full delegation of authority
  • Lead process alignment across Europe and, where relevant, globally
  • Produce cost centre reporting for the group Chief Accounting Officer and represent finance in site management meetings
